Police confiscate more than 100 grams of pot, arrest two

galesburgpolicelogoGalesburg police responded Tuesday morning to the Broadview Inn and Suites after receiving complaints of a strong marijuana smell coming from a rented room.

According to police reports, officers spoke with Broadview employees who said a high volume of traffic was coming in and out of a room where 22-year-old Desera Mack of Texas was staying.

Also identified in connection with Mack was 31-year-old Galesburg man, George Johnson Jr.

Police knocked on the door of the room where a strong cannabis smell was coming from and were greeted by Mack, who had a valid failure to appear warrant in an earlier pot case from July.

Officers were given consent to search the room, where more than 98 grams of pot were found in addition to a plastic bag with another 13 grams.

Johnson told police the smaller bag and several cannabis pipes belonged to him.

Mack was taken to the Knox County jail on charges of possession and manufacturing between 30 and 500 grams of cannabis. Johnson was given a notice to appear in court for lesser pot charges and released.

Mack’s $1,000 bail was posted by Johnson yesterday. Mack’s bond had been set at $10,000.
